Zach La Celle wrote:
> I've disabled UAC on both machines, opened TCP port 873 for
> incoming/outgoing connections, and checked that the service has
> administrative privileges

I'd suggest, from the backuppc server:

rsync rsync://machineipaddress:/

You should get a folder list

Or,

nmap machineipaddress

and see if rsync is being advertised.  My guess would be the Windows 
firewall.
